# Determination of the Predictors of Nocturnal Desaturation in Postpartum Women

> **NCT02330055** · NA · COMPLETED · sponsor: **Massachusetts General Hospital** · enrollment: 99 (actual)

## Conditions studied

- Sleep Disordered Breathing
- Nocturnal Oxygen Desaturation
- Upper Airway Edema

## Interventions

- **PROCEDURE:** Forty-five degrees elevated upper body position
- **PROCEDURE:** non-elevated upper body position
- **DEVICE:** Noninvasive wrist pulse oximeter (WristOx Model 3150)
- **OTHER:** Stop-Bang questionnaire
- **OTHER:** Epworth Sleepiness Scale
- **OTHER:** P-SAP Score
- **OTHER:** self-reported pain
